How Peer to Peer Lending Works

Online social lending clubs permit each new participant to enroll as either a creditor or a borrower. Lenders are considering societal lending as a method of investing; a few websites make it possible for creditors to pick their own interest levels when supplying loans, but some induce high rates of interest on borrowers with bad credit ratings. In any event, lenders can generate a fantastic return, given that borrowers repay their loans.

Borrowers, on the other hand, are attracted on peer to peer lending websites as a simple method to secure financing, though the yearly interest rates given at social lending teams can be exceedingly high- 35 percent or greater for people with poor credit ratings.

If your credit is great, however, peer to peer lending may be a hassle-free approach to acquire a short-term loan with no jumping through the hoops required by banking associations.
